Question:
Thinking about replacing my currant king pin with aTrailair Flex Air. I have a 2018 Arctic Fox 27-5L fifth wheel the currant hitch is a MORryde part# RPB72-1716 GVWR 18000 lbs. Will theTrailair Flex Air bolt up and will it raise the front of fifth wheel when connected and towing?
asked by: Juan
Expert Reply:
Based on my research, your MOR/ryde RPB72-1716 pin box would have replaced the factory Lippert 1716 pin box on your trailer. The Trailair Flex Air 5th Wheel Pin Box # LC328492 that you referenced is designed to replace the Lippert 1621 pin box, so it will not work on your Arctic Fox trailer.
The closest pin box upgrade we have available to the Trailair Flex Air that will work on your trailer is the Trailair Air Ride # LC158777, which is designed to replace the Lippert 1716 pin box. This pin box features an internal air bag to absorb road shock and will minize chucking and bounce during travel. It has a 21,000 pound weight capacity.
This, along with most other pin box replacements, will not alter the height of your trailer assuming that you use the same mounting holes. It will mount using the same hardware that held your OEM pin box (and current MOR/ryde unit) in place.
